Output 3c4c63e9d4fb8d124a223bce0891619440683b0f15af422e31861cc890b6a695:1

value
64289012
script pubkey
OP_0 OP_PUSHBYTES_20 c18bc6c743f514223c6afb376c17ffc856978752
address
bc1qcx9ud36r752zy0r2lvmkc9lleptf0p6jsrszrt
transaction
3c4c63e9d4fb8d124a223bce0891619440683b0f15af422e31861cc890b6a695